Stuttgart: Ehlingen bei Stuttgart, 1898. Second Edition. Dr. von Ahles [1829 -1900] was a German professor in botany at Suttgart's Technical University from 1866 to 1896 when he became Rector of the University, retiring in 1899. Title translates as "Commonly distributed edible and noxious fungi with some microscopic enlargements and explanatory text for school and home use." Melbourne: Lothian Publishing Company, 1916. With an essay by James MacDonald and some remarks on Australian art by the artist.
Frederick McCubbin (1855-1917) was an Australian artist and an outstanding member of the Heidelberg School of Australian impressionism. Elizabeth (Betty) Deans Paterson (1894-1970) was an artist, cartoonist and book illustrator, born in Melbourne. The talented and beloved younger sister of Esther Paterson, with whom she often collaborated, one of Paterson's other most notable collaborations was with Australian author Ivan Southall. Tokyo: Kokkeido, 1920. First Edition. A rare work by a celebrated female Japanese artist, Mizuno Hidekata (1875- 1944). Hidekata was one of the first popular professional female ukiyo-e artists, specialising in genre scenes and the reappraisal of Bijin (pictures of beautiful women), also working on illustrations for Sh jo Sekai, Jogaku Sekai, among other magazines. London: Longmans, Green and Company, 1925. First Edition. The Merry Piper is an exuburant and rambling adventure by Harold Gaze (1885-1962). Born in New Zealand, Gaze came to Melbourne in 1918 and stayed until 1921, producing a vast quantity of high quality work during a short space of time. He published four books in 1919 alone.
